Research Engineer - Distributed Systems

1 Week ago • 2-5 Years
Sign up and Unlock PRO benefits for FREE!

About the job

SummaryBy Outscal

PlayStation seeks a Research Engineer to develop distributed systems for game experiences. Must-haves include game engine experience, performance optimization, Linux kernel expertise, and strong communication skills.

Why PlayStation?

PlayStation isn’t just the Best Place to Play — it’s also the Best Place to Work. Today, we’re recognized as a global leader in entertainment producing The PlayStation family of products and services including PlayStation®5, PlayStation®4, PlayStation®VR, PlayStation®Plus, acclaimed PlayStation software titles from PlayStation Studios, and more.

PlayStation also strives to create an inclusive environment that empowers employees and embraces diversity. We welcome and encourage everyone who has a passion and curiosity for innovation, technology, and play to explore our open positions and join our growing global team.

The PlayStation brand falls under Sony Interactive Entertainment, a wholly-owned subsidiary of Sony Corporation.

Department Overview:

The Future Technology Group (FTG) are PlayStation’s technology experts. We research and develop innovative technologies that push the boundaries of play, helping game developers make the best games on PlayStation. Within FTG is the SIE Connected Content Group, based in London, whose function is future feature prototype exploration & validation.

Role Overview:

You will work as part of a multidisciplinary team, researching and implementing distributed systems and service architecture utilising a wide range of technologies. You will be developing proof-of-concepts, exploring impacts on game and platform feature development, supporting multiple research teams, and collaborating on new concepts.

Our focus is always changing to experiment in new areas and with new ideas, so you will need a wide range of experience and a willingness to try new things. We expect you to be able to develop and apply distributed system frameworks, build prototypes, and understand network protocols and data analysis.

What you’ll be doing:

  • Contributing to the design and architecture of distributed systems, exploring distributing game experiences and rendering across multiple devices, and exploring network infrastructure and enhancements to ensure scalability, reliability and efficiency.
  • Participating in design reviews and ideation sessions, providing input on improvements, optimizations and new possibilities.
  • Developing and implementing system components within game prototypes, extending game engines and networking/backend services.
  • Conducting research on emerging technologies and methodologies.
  • Proposing and prototyping novel & innovative solutions to complex problems.

What we are looking for:

This is a mid-level role, but we are open to consider less experienced candidates that can demonstrate the below skills with a portfolio/github repo. You’ll need to be passionate about video games and software design, and you’ll need to have some (not all) of the following:

  • Bachelor's-level degree in Computer Science or relevant games industry professional experience.
  • Familiarity with game engine technologies (e.g. Unreal, Unity).
  • Experience of performance optimization.
  • Strong technical background in game development, rendering or Computer Science.
  • Familiarity with source control systems (e.g. git, Perforce).
  • Deep familiarity with customising and extending the Linux kernel and with the Linux development environment generally.
  • Deep root cause analysis skills - can derive a deep understanding of problems and clearly articulate and document proposed solutions.
  • Strong communication skills.
  • Be proactive in identifying and addressing issues and opportunities arising from your day to day activities.
  • Self-motivated, able to work independently and to innovate and produce new ideas and concepts without needing direct management.
  • Be curious and willing to challenge the status-quo.

Nice to have:

  • Master’s in Computer Science, Engineering, or other Master’s in a related field.
  • Experience in building, testing and maintaining distributed systems in a professional or open-source setting.
  • Experience with RDMA technologies, particularly open source technologies.
  • Experience with networking programming.
  • Experience with network infrastructure and technology, particularly in cloud systems.
  • Experience with cloud rendering or 3D graphics.
  • Familiarity with the AWS cloud platform (or other major provider).
  • Familiarity with containerization (e.g. Docker), and orchestration (e.g. Kubernetes) systems.
  • Familiarity with console title development and publishing processes.
  • Fundamentals of system security.
  • Experience of working with cross-functional teams.
  • Academic experience in distributed systems or concepts (e.g. consensus algorithms, ML accelerators).

Benefits of working in the Future Technology Group:

  • Opportunities to participate in global hackathons, and explore innovation opportunities
  • Opportunity to develop your knowledge and skills by learning about the latest techniques in a team of experts with a wealth of industry experience
  • Relaxed working environment with high level of trust and autonomy. All staff are encouraged to express their views and challenge the status quo

Benefits:

  • Discretionary bonus opportunity
  • Hybrid Working (within Flexmodes)
  • Private Medical Insurance
  • Dental Scheme
  • 25 days holiday per year
  • On Site Gym
  • Subsidised Café
  • Free soft drinks
  • On site bar
  • Access to cycle garage and showers

Equal Opportunity Statement:

Sony is an Equal Opportunity Employer. All persons will receive consideration for employment without regard to gender (including gender identity, gender expression and gender reassignment), race (including colour, nationality, ethnic or national origin), religion or belief, marital or civil partnership status, disability, age, sexual orientation, pregnancy, maternity or parental status, trade union membership or membership in any other legally protected category.

We strive to create an inclusive environment, empower employees and embrace diversity. We encourage everyone to respond. 

PlayStation is a Fair Chance employer and qualified applicants with arrest and conviction records will be considered for employment.

About The Company

Want to take your career to the next level? Search open job vacancies at any of the Sony Interactive sites by visiting playstation.com/careers/


Sony Interactive Entertainment pushes the boundaries of entertainment and innovation, starting from the launch of the original PlayStation in Japan in 1994. Today, we continue to deliver innovative and thrilling experiences to a global audience through our PlayStation line of products and services that include generation-defining hardware, pioneering network services, and award-winning games. Headquartered in San Mateo, California, with global functions in California, London, and Tokyo, and game development studios around the world as part of PlayStation Studios, we believe that the power of play is borderless. Sony Interactive Entertainment is a wholly owned subsidiary of Sony Group Corporation.  


For more information about our company, please visit SonyInteractive.com. For more information about PlayStation products, please visit PlayStation.com.

Quebec, Canada (Hybrid)

England, United Kingdom (On-Site)

Quebec, Canada (On-Site)

England, United Kingdom (Remote)

California, United States (Hybrid)

California, United States (Hybrid)

England, United Kingdom (On-Site)

California, United States (Hybrid)

California, United States (Remote)

California, United States (Remote)

View All Jobs

Similar Jobs

Avataar - Senior Research Engineer

Karnataka, India (On-Site)

Palosade - Founding Threat Research Engineer

Maharashtra, India (Hybrid)

Novus Hi-Tech - Senior Research Engineer

Karnataka, India (On-Site)

readyplayerme - Senior Applied Research Engineer

Estonia, Germany, Spain, Uk, Europe (Remote)

Dolby Laboratories - Senior Time Series Research Engineer

Karnataka, India (Hybrid)

Electronic Arts - Research Engineer - Game AI

Stockholm County, Sweden (Hybrid)

Character.AI - Research Engineer, Post-Training

California, United States (On-Site)

Similar Skill Jobs

Capcom - Brand Marketing Manager (Resident Evil + Others)

California, United States (On-Site)

company3methodstudios - Client Services Representative, Lead

Florida, United States (On-Site)

Kepler Interactive - Principal Concept and UI Artist

Wellington, New Zealand (On-Site)

Inkittt - Senior Software Engineer, Backend

Mecklenburg-Vorpommern, Germany (Hybrid)

Unity - DevOps Manager

Quebec, Canada (On-Site)

Electronic Arts - Render Engineer (Engine) - C++

Shanghai, China (On-Site)

Electronic Arts - (Senior) Server Engineer

Shanghai, China (On-Site)

Riot Games - Senior Game Designer, Combat

Shanghai, China (On-Site)

Ubisoft - UX Designer (W/M/NB)

Auvergne-Rhône-Alpes, France (Hybrid)

Ubisoft - Développeuse.eur en Intelligence d’Affaires

Île-de-France, France (Hybrid)

Jobs in London, England, United Kingdom

Trailmix - Community Outreach/Insight - New Games (Contract)

England, United Kingdom (On-Site)

Space Ape Games - Senior Art Producer

England, United Kingdom (Hybrid)

Steel City Interactive - Senior Games Designer

England, United Kingdom (Hybrid)

Lighthouse Games - Vehicle Development Artist

England, United Kingdom (Hybrid)

Lighthouse Games - UX Designer

England, United Kingdom (Hybrid)

Lighthouse Games - Level Designer

England, United Kingdom (Hybrid)

Rebellion - Licensing and Retail Manager

England, United Kingdom (Hybrid)

Coatsink - Senior Animator (6 - 12 Month Contract)

England, United Kingdom (On-Site)

Nexus Studios - Senior Technical Artist - Unity

England, United Kingdom (Hybrid)

Software Engineering Jobs

Inkittt - Senior Software Engineer, Backend

Mecklenburg-Vorpommern, Germany (Hybrid)

Unity - DevOps Manager

Quebec, Canada (On-Site)

Electronic Arts - Render Engineer (Engine) - C++

Shanghai, China (On-Site)

Electronic Arts - (Senior) Server Engineer

Shanghai, China (On-Site)

Ubisoft - Business Intelligence Developer

Auvergne-Rhône-Alpes, France (Hybrid)

PENN Interactive - Senior Software Developer, Pricing Engine

Pennsylvania, United States (Hybrid)

Easygo - Principal Software Engineer

Belgrade, Serbia (On-Site)

Azra Games - AI Concept Prompter

Texas, United States (Hybrid)

Ubisoft - Senior Network programmer (C++)

Quebec, Canada (Hybrid)

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ug